b/docs/operations/performance-evidence.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..29864ce --- /dev/null +++ b/docs/operations/performance-evidence.md @@ -0,0 +1,17 @@ +# Performance evidence contract + +Performance evidence is deliberately split by measurement context: + +- `bundle.json` records production build output and enforces initial JavaScript + at 200 KiB gzip and every lazy chunk at 120 KiB gzip. +- `lab.json` records Chromium/runner/viewport/network/CPU/cache/build context and + enforces LCP 2.5 s, CLS 0.10, and the named route interaction at 200 ms. +- `field-web-vitals.json` records consent-filtered, route-ID aggregated, + release-specific production samples over 28 days and evaluates p75 LCP, CLS, + and INP against 2.5 s, 0.10, and 200 ms. + +The field minimum eligible-sample threshold is intentionally unresolved until +a privacy-approved telemetry baseline exists. Therefore the field command +fails closed with `FAIL_UNVERIFIED` when run against the example input.
